BIOTEM participates as an expert in the development of monoclonal antibodies, in an innovative project within a consortium including 4 other prestigious scientific partners.
The project consists in trying to understand the mechanisms underlying the protective action of therapeutic antibodies intended to be administered through the respiratory tract, these antibodies being directed against some antigens of the bacterium Pseudomonas aeruginosa*.
The goal is to understand the molecular and cellular mechanisms associated with a pulmonary vaccine-like effect and to exploit the host immune response to induce the spread of the target epitope of the therapeutic antibodies and enhance long-term protection.
– First step: Study of the molecular and cellular mechanisms supporting the vaccine-like effect induced by therapeutic antibodies on sentinel cells.
– Second step : Optimization of the vaccine-like effect induced by the antibodies (in the context of an administration through the respiratory tract) by engineering them.
More precisely for BIOTEM, with the help of the other partners of the consortium; our scientific and technical team has the mission to generate various candidate antibodies against selected epitopes in a family of target proteins (family not mentioned here), to privilege a large diversity of antibodies, in particular against weakly immunogenic infectious epitopes, and to optimize the skeletons of the antibodies, including by isotype switching and/or by producing variants with adapted effector regions.
(*) : also known as pyocyanin bacillus, blue pus bacillus or pyo; it is a gram-negative bacterium of the genus Pseudomonas. (source: Wikipedia).
